From: Feifei Xu Date: Thu, 20 May 2021 09:46:03 +0000 (+0800) Subject: drm/amd/pm: fix return value in aldebaran_set_mp1_state() X-Git-Tag: Ubuntu-5.15.0-12.12~2367^2~16^2~97 X-Git-Url: https://git.proxmox.com/?a=commitdiff_plain;h=5051cb794ac5d92154e186d87cdc12cba613f4f6;p=mirror_ubuntu-jammy-kernel.git drm/amd/pm: fix return value in aldebaran_set_mp1_state() For default cases,we should return 0. Otherwise resume will abort because of the wrong return value. Signed-off-by: Feifei Xu Reviewed-by: Lijo Lazar Signed-off-by: Alex Deucher --- diff --git a/drivers/gpu/drm/amd/pm/swsmu/smu13/aldebaran_ppt.c b/drivers/gpu/drm/amd/pm/swsmu/smu13/aldebaran_ppt.c index fb744f3e17d7..d62cc6bb1a30 100644 --- a/drivers/gpu/drm/amd/pm/swsmu/smu13/aldebaran_ppt.c +++ b/drivers/gpu/drm/amd/pm/swsmu/smu13/aldebaran_ppt.c @@ -1856,10 +1856,8 @@ static int aldebaran_set_mp1_state(struct smu_context *smu, case PP_MP1_STATE_UNLOAD: return smu_cmn_set_mp1_state(smu, mp1_state); default: - return -EINVAL; + return 0; } - - return 0; } static const struct pptable_funcs aldebaran_ppt_funcs = {